Prince Harry considered quitting royal life

Prince Harry almost quit royal life for good.

The 32-year-old prince has admitted he "wanted out" of public service and considered stepping out of the spotlight and giving up his title but he eventually decided to stay out of loyalty to his grandmother, Queen Elizabeth.

Newsweek journalist Angela Levin had a candid interview with the prince and told the Mail on Sunday newspaper he had said: "There was a time I felt I wanted out. But then I decided to stay in [The Firm] and work out a role for myself."

Harry explained he was filled with turmoil in his 20s after leaving the Army because he "didn’t want to grow up" and struggled to find a meaningful role, while also dealing with intense scrutiny.

He said: "I spent many years kicking my heels and I didn’t want to grow up…

"I didn’t want to be in the position I was in, but I eventually pulled my head out of the sand, started listening to people and decided to use my role for good.

"I am now fired up and energised and love charity stuff, meeting people and making them laugh.

"I sometimes still feel I am living in a goldfish bowl, but I now manage it better.

"I still have a naughty streak too, which I enjoy and is how I relate to those individuals who have got themselves into trouble."

But while he hasn’t given up on royal life, Harry – who is in a relationship with actress Meghan Markle – is determined to live in as "normal" a way as possible.

He said: "I am determined to have a relatively normal life and if I am lucky enough to have children they can have one too. We don’t want to be just a bunch of celebrities but instead use our role for good."

Paul Burrell wants to walk the red carpet with ‘shy’ husband Graham Cooper

Paul Burrell wants to show off his "shy" new husband Graham Cooper to the world on the red carpet.

The 58-year-old celebrity – who was the late Princess Diana’s former butler – married his partner Graham Cooper in a lavish ceremony in the Lake District this year in front of a congregation of 60 people including Paul’s sons Alex, 32, and Nick, 28, from his marriage to Maria Cosgrove.

After publicly revealing his sexuality, the next step for Paul – who divorced Maria last year after spending a decade separated from her – is to proudly attend a showbiz event with his husband to show their support for the LGBT community.

Speaking on UK TV show ‘Lorraine’ on Wednesday morning (04.12.17), Paul said: "He’s very shy, but I would like to one day to stand on a red carpet and hold his hand and say, ‘This is my husband,’ and we’re proud to support the LGBT cause, there’s no room for bigotry … He gave me the strength and support to come out. I don’t know if I’d have had the courage to do that without him, so it’s down to him."

Paul, 58, first met his lawyer "soulmate" on a train from London to Crewe more than a decade ago but never told the wider world he was a homosexual man until he announced his wedding plans a month ago.

Speaking about how the couple first met, he shared: "I looked at him and I thought, ‘You are him and I’ve been looking for you and it doesn’t happen.’ So as he got up to leave the train I thought if I let this man go I’m never going to see him again so this is your opportunity. So as he passed my seat I said, ‘Are you going to leave your number?’ And I thought, ‘Oh dear that’s a terrible line,’ and he had his card in his hand ready to leave it. He knew. We both knew."

Although he has now found the courage to come out, Paul has admitted he wouldn’t change being "32 years married with two wonderful boys" for "anything" and insists that Graham is very understanding about his past life and the attention that comes from being Diana’s confidante.

He said: "The most incredible thing I ever saw in my life was my children being born, nothing will replace that and he [Graham] knows that, he understands my previous life."

He explained how now the time is right for them to stand up and say "this is who we are".

He added: "He’s never been married, he wanted to be married and never in a million years did he ever realize that he could have been married. You know, 20 years ago this couldn’t happen, 10 years ago, no … and I can now hold his hand in public – he doesn’t have to walk two steps behind me [which he was doing before]."

The pair tied the knot at the Linthwaite Hotel in Bowness, Cumbria in matching tartan, designed by Paul himself. As a reminder of his time serving the late Princess Diana and Queen Elizabeth, he opted to include red for Diana, gold for the Queen and green to remember his time on UK reality show ‘I’m A Celebrity… Get Me Out Of Here!’ in the tartan design. He also wore cufflinks handed to him by the late royal, who tragically died in a car crash in Paris, France, in 1997.

He said he was "overwhelmed" by the public’s response to his same-sex marriage and revealed: "I’ve got 70-year-old people coming into my flower shop and telling me, ‘congratulations’ and I never expected that. I didn’t expect people to be so understanding."

And he advises others who are considering "coming out" to tell their friends and family themselves.

He added: "Embrace who you are, sit with your loved ones, talk them through it and they won’t leave you. If they hear the story through someone else they will be bitter about it so you tell them face to face."

Eddie Redmayne is made an OBE

Eddie Redmayne has been made an OBE.

The 34-year-old actor was honored with an Excellent Order of the British Empire for his services to drama by Queen Elizabeth at Windsor Castle in Windsor on Friday (12.02.16) and has admitted the experience was beyond his "wildest imagination."

Speaking to reporters after he collected his medal from the monarch, he said: "It is something that I had never thought of and it was never in my wildest imagination.

"It was absolutely wonderful. Also being with such extraordinary people the whole experience is incredibly humbling and also getting to be in Windsor Castle is breathtaking, around Christmas as well with all the decorations."

The Hollywood hunk – who opted for a luxurious pin-striped three-piece suit accompanied with a cream pocket handkerchief for the event – was joined at the ceremony by his wife Hannah Bagshawe and his parents as they watched him speak with the queen.

Eddie has known about his award for a while as he was listed in the Queen’s Birthday Honors list in June 2015, just four months after he picked up Best Actor at the Oscar Awards for his portrayal of Professor Stephen Hawking in ‘The Theory of Everything’.

Receiving his OBE has topped off an excellent year which has also seen Eddie and his wife Hannah become parents for the first time as they welcomed their daughter Iris into the world in June.

And, despite his impressive achievements and global fame, the handsome star is determined to remain grounded and has no problem getting on public transport.

He said recently: "It’s really not a problem at all. How else do you get around London? I mean, in the sense that the traffic is so awful."

However, the ‘Fantastic Beasts and Where To Find Them’ actor will often make a hasty exit from the train if someone tries to take a sneaky picture.

He said: "You just have this really awkward 37 seconds before you run off the train in embarrassment. You’re like, ‘Oh, I get it. But couldn’t you have asked?’ Of course, people go, ‘That’s what you’ve signed up for.’ Maybe they’re right."

Rod Stewart to be knighted by Queen Elizabeth

Penny Lancaster has revealed that Queen Elizabeth II will be bestowing Rod Stewart’s knighthood upon him.

The 71-year-old singer’s honor will be made official at Buckingham Palace in London on October 11 and the British monarch will be personally bestowing him with the title.

And the couple will be joined by their sons Alistair, 10, and Aiden, five, so they can see their dad become a knight at the royal residence.

During an appearance as a panelist on ‘Loose Women’ on Wednesday (09.13.16), she shared: "It’s going to be so lovely and we can’t wait for the big day and we’re going to take our two little boys with us … It’s on the 11th of October and I believe it’s going to be with Her Majesty. Prince Charles gave Rod his CBE, which is wonderful and he’s our favorite.

Penny, 45, also revealed what Rod’s official title will be when his knighthood is confirmed.

She said: "He is now Sir Roderick David Stewart CBE. Something less formal would be Sir Rod and Lady Stewart but we’re just Rod and Penny."

The couple had to keep the news secret for three weeks and they used that time to plan parties to celebrate without telling any of the guests what the bashes were really for.

She said: "It happened around the time when we were celebrating our wedding anniversary so we fooled everybody, when everybody turned up and they were like, ‘Oh, now we know!’ We had one party in London and another in Los Angeles."

Britain’s Queen Elizabeth celebrates 90th birthday at Windsor Castle

Britain’s Queen Elizabeth celebrated her 90th birthday today (21.04.16) with thousands of people at Windsor Castle.
The monarch opted for a bright spring green outfit and matching hat as she and her husband, the Duke of Edinburgh, met with well-wishers outside her country retreat in Windsor, Berkshire.
Many bought gifts of flowers, cakes and cards, which they handed over to the Queen and her aides, and they were treated to a performance of Happy Birthday by the Coldstream Guards as she arrived at the castle.
At the event, Her Majesty was presented with her birthday cake, made by ‘The Great British Bake Off’ winner Nadiya Hussein.
The beautiful creation – which featured both purple and yellow icing – was an orange drizzle cake complete with butter cream or marmalade filling.
Following their walkabout around the crowds gathered at Windsor Castle, the Queen and Prince Philip were driven through the streets of Windsor in an open top Land Rover, where they waved to excited locals.
Terry Hutt and Margaret Taylor camped overnight to ensure they got the best spot.
Margaret said: "I gave her a birthday cake. I had to give it to her lady-in-waiting as it was so heavy, which amused the Queen."
Whilst Terry added: "I told her she looked younger than ever and she smiled and said ‘Thank you.’"

Prince William: Queen Elizabeth helped me cope with my Diana’s death

Prince William has thanked Queen Elizabeth II for helping him come to terms with the death of his mother Princess Diana.
The 33-year-old heir to the British throne tragically lost his mother in 1997 when she killed in a car crash in a Paris tunnel at the age of 36.
William was just 15 and his brother Prince Harry was only 12 when they lost their mother and the future king has now admitted his grandmother was a great comfort to him at the time and "understood some of the more complex issues when you lose a loved one".
William – whose father is Prince Charles – said: "She’s been a very strong female influence. Having lost my mother at a young age, it’s been particularly important to me that I’ve had somebody like the queen to look up to and who’s been there and who has understood some of the more complex issues when you lose a loved one … So she’s been incredibly supportive and I’ve really appreciated her guidance."
William made his comments for a documentary about Queen Elizabeth to mark her 90th birthday on Thursday (21.04.16) for Sky News called ‘The Queen At 90’.
In the program, the Duke of Cambridge also recalled a time in his childhood when he was given an almighty telling-off by his grandmother after almost injuring his cousin Zara Phillips.
William – who has two children, two-year-old son Prince George and 11-month-old daughter Princess Charlotte, with his wife Duchess Catherine – said: "We were chasing Zara around who was on a go-cart, and Peter (Zara’s older brother) and I managed to herd Zara into a lamppost and the lamppost came down and nearly squashed her.
"I remember my grandmother being the first person out at Balmoral running across the lawn in her kilt. She came charging over and gave us the most almighty b******ing, and that sort of stuck in my mind from that moment on."
